@charset "utf-8";
/* CSS Document */

::-webkit-validation-bubble-message{
	background-color: #434343;
	padding: 20px;
	color: whitesmoke;
	font-size: 25px;
	text-shadow: -2px -2px -2px rgba(0,0,0,0.4);
	border: none;
	top: 49px;
	left: 0px;
	width: 480px;
	font-family: Cambria, 'Hoefler Text', 'Liberation Serif', Times, 'Times New Roman', 'serif';
	margin: 0;
	text-align: center;
	text-indent: -10px;
	display: table;
	box-shadow: 0px 0px 0px red; 
	background-image: url("../images/logo.svg");
	background-size: cover;
}
::-webkit-validation-bubble-message > div > div + *{
	color: lightgray;
	font-size: 16px;
}
::-webkit-validation-bubble-icon{
	background-color: transparent;
	padding: 0px;
	text-indent: 0px;
	display: inline-block;
}
